Definitions:

Critical Rationalism

The belief that faith is based on direct revelation of God and that there should be no logical inconsistencies between revelation and reason.

Direct Knowledge

Knowledge gained through direct experience or observation, without the need for inference.

Revelation

The act of making something known that was previously secret or unknown, often used in religious contexts to denote divine disclosure.

Deduction

The process of reasoning from one or more statements (premises) to reach a logically certain conclusion.
